Description
Administrative Assistant position for an established, thriving private practice specializing in high risk obstetrics. There are multiple administrative assistant positions within the practice. Job responsibilities may be allocated to a specific administrative assistant for day-to-day duties; however, ideally all administrative assistants should be able to cover for each other, in case of absence/PTO, etc.
Responsibilities
· Open office at beginning of day and close office at end-of-day according to set procedures
· Check-in patients following new patient/existing patient protocol
· Answer phones and complete request and/or direct accordingly (intake info, messages/questions for clinicians, scheduling, billing, etc)
· Greet and manage patients at front/back office
o Check-in patients and collect documentation
o Check-out patients, book follow-ups, process payments
· Input insurance information for new patients and update for existing patients each time a patient comes in for an appointment
· Manage scheduling:
o Make appointments
o Update schedule as needed per patient and/or clinicians schedules
o Print all schedules at end of day and distribute them appropriately
· Obtain insurance pre-certification as needed for:
o New pregnancies
o Surgeries
o Ultrasounds (for specific insurance plans)
o Deliveries
· Create and help maintain patient charts
· Mail/fax/email reports as needed
· Track, order and stock medical and office supplies
· Keep office environment tidy and presentable
